Description
- 2-storey, 18-bay (grouped 7-7-4), terrace of 3 stepped classical tenements with slate hung addition to upper storey and basement,. Sandstone ashlar, rusticated at ground, droved at 1st floor with coursed rubble to side. Base course, band course between floors, cill band at 1st floor, corniced eaves, ashlar steps and entrance platts oversailing basement.
E (PRINCIPAL) ELEVATION: timber panelled doors with fanlights in 3rd, 4th, 12th and 17th bays, windows to bays remaining, regular fenestration to both floors above.
S (SIDE ELEVATION): windows at 1st floor to left of centre, above 2 windows to right and left of centre.
Timber sash and case windows with plate glass and 12-pane glazing, grey slates, gablehead stacks with terracotta cans, finialled cast iron railings.
INTERIOR: not seen 1998.
